China's Frontiers

HIS 439/EAS 439

1222
Info tab content
This seminar will examine how the territorial footprint of the People's Republic of China was created, by exploring the history of its frontier regions. Through units on Tibet, Xinjiang, Taiwan, Manchuria, and the Southwest, we will interrogate concepts of ethnic identity, nationalism, culture, and religion, as well as contested historical claims over territory and sovereignty. Some basic knowledge of modern Chinese history is helpful but not required.
